What it looks like... when you achieve your dreams

It is my absolute favorite moment at the swim meet. The swimmer has put years of his life, thousands of hours of pain and fatigue, and every bit of his hopes and dreams into this moment. He has trained with this moment in mind, doing everything he can to make this moment turn out the way he planned. When the swimmer touches the wall and turns to look at the clock, he sees an instant verdict . He has either succeeded or failed, won or lost. This moment alone defines the million other moments of preparation. And when it arrives, this moment is as pure as they come. The emotions burst forth in their true form. This is what it looks like...when you achieve your dreams.
